Shivrai Technologies Pvt. Ltd., a fast-growing tech enterprise based in Puneβs prime business hub β Electronic Co-operative Estate on Pune-Satara Road β required a robust, scalable, and centralized access control system to manage four critical entry/exit points. The existing lock-and-key mechanism resulted in key duplication risks, no audit trails, and difficulty controlling access across multiple doors. This case study details the successful deployment of a state-of-the-art access control system using essl F22 (entry), essl F12 Reader (exit), high-holding magnetic locks, and iSecure centralized web-based software by Cybernetics β delivering seamless 4-door security and centralized management.
π’ The Challenge: Multi-Door Inefficiencies & Security Gaps
Operating from a multi-tenant building in Electronic Co-operative Estate, Shivrai Technologies faced several access-related issues across their 4 doors (main reception, R&D lab, server room, and back-office entry):
π Key proliferation β Over 30 duplicate keys in circulation; no way to revoke access instantly.
πͺ No per-door access schedules β Employees had unrestricted access to sensitive zones like server room after hours.
π No centralized monitoring β Each door operated independently; management had no real-time visibility of who entered which door and when.
β οΈ Exit bottlenecks β Mechanical push bars on exit doors caused delays and maintenance issues.
π Manual attendance integration missing β Door events could not be used for workforce tracking.
Shivrai Technologies needed a future-proof access control system that could unify all 4 doors under one cloud-ready platform, provide role-based access, and deliver real-time alerts.
π‘οΈ Solution: Integrated Access Control System β Hardware & iSecure Software
After a thorough site audit, a custom access control system was designed for all 4 doors, leveraging proven hardware and the powerful iSecure centralized web-based software by Cybernetics. The architecture ensures that each door operates independently but is managed from a single web dashboard.
πͺ Exit Reader essl F12 Reader RFID request-to-exit Wiegand output
π Locking Unit Magnetic Lock (4 units) 600lbs holding force each Fail-secure / fail-safe option
π Central Software iSecure centralized web-based software by Cybernetics Multi-door control, real-time logs, remote management
π§ iSecure Centralized Web-Based Software by Cybernetics β The Brain
The iSecure centralized web-based software by Cybernetics replaced fragmented manual systems. It is a browser-based platform that manages all 4 doors simultaneously, including:
β Real-time access monitoring per door (main entrance, lab, server room, back office).
β Custom time-zone & holiday schedules β restrict server room access only to IT staff between 9 AMβ6 PM.
β Instant email/SMS alerts for forced door openings, door left ajar, or invalid credential attempts.
β Centralized user enrollment β enroll a fingerprint or card once and assign door permissions across any combination of the 4 doors.
β Comprehensive audit trails exportable for compliance (ISMS, internal audits).
The software runs on a local server at Shivraiβs premises with optional remote access, ensuring data privacy while enabling facility managers to control doors from any location.
π οΈ Implementation β 4 Doors, 2 Days, Zero Downtime
The integration partner deployed the access control system across all four doors in a structured manner:
Site assessment & door preparation β Each doorβs frame and power supply evaluated; magnetic locks installed with concealed cabling.
Reader mounting β essl F22 installed outside each secured door (entry), essl F12 reader inside for exit (touch-free RFID wave).
Controller & network setup β All readers connected to a centralized access control panel; each doorβs magnetic lock wired to corresponding relay.
iSecure software configuration β Installed on a dedicated Windows server; all 4 doors defined, user database created (100+ employees).
Policy mapping β Role-based access: e.g., R&D team gets access to lab door only, finance team to back office, server room restricted to 4 admins.
Testing & training β Verified entry/exit sequences, emergency egress (magnetic locks auto-release on fire alarm integration), and trained security staff on iSecure dashboard.
Workflow example (any door): Employee presents fingerprint on essl F22 β identity verified against iSecure database β magnetic lock momentarily de-energizes β door opens. To exit, user waves card near essl F12 reader β lock releases. All events logged in iSecure centralized web-based software by Cybernetics with timestamp, door ID, and user name.
After 6 months of operation, Shivrai Technologies reported significant improvements across all 4 doors:
Metric
Before (Legacy Keys)
After (Access Control System)
Unauthorized entries (all doors)
~8 per month
0 β
Time to revoke access for ex-employee
1-2 days (key collection)
Instant (delete from iSecure)
Door lock rekeying costs (annual)
βΉ25,000+
Zero (digital credentials)
Management visibility of door events
None
Real-time dashboard & reports
Attendance integration efficiency
Manual
Auto-sync with HRMS via iSecure APIs
β 100% elimination of key-related breaches.
β Granular access per door β Server room access now limited to 4 authorized staff; logs show every swipe.
β Remote troubleshooting β Facility manager can unlock any door via iSecure web interface during an emergency.
β Audit compliance β Complete history of who entered which door and when, available in seconds.
β Employee convenience β Fingerprint + card hybrid; exit via F12 reader is fast and hygienic.
